Database Administrator - Senior (SQL)

Be among the first applicants.
S M Software Solutions Inc
Old Toronto
CAD 60,000 - 80,000
Be among the first applicants.
Yesterday
Job description

If interested, kindly share your updated resume to ajandekar@thethinkbeyond.com


Job Title:

Database Administrator - Senior

Client:

One of the Ministry of Ontario

Work Location:

Toronto, Ontario, Hybrid

Hours per day or Week:

7.25 hours per day

Security Level:

No Clearance Required


Mandatory Requirements:

  1. Expert Oracle and Microsoft SQL Database administration experience;
  2. Expert experience with planning, configuring, maintenance, administration, performance tuning of Microsoft Azure SQL database and Synapse database;
  3. Demonstrated experience with DACPAC;
  4. Expert experience in Oracle PL/SQL performance tuning;
  5. Experience with CI/CD release pipeline.

Description

Deliverables section:

The Services and Deliverables to be provided by the Vendor will include the following:

  1. Participate in the review of project and maintenance release artefacts - Use Case, System Requirement Specification, etc.;
  2. Prepare database change in DACPAC and develop Azure CI/CD release pipeline to promote DACPAC;
  3. Promote database changes through Development, Integration Testing, QA, UAT, Production environments;
  4. Plan, configure, maintain, administrate, tune performance of Oracle, Microsoft Azure SQL database and Synapse database;
  5. Develop complex Oracle PL/SQL program to fulfill project, work request, maintenance requirements;
  6. Optimize performance of PL/SQL program;
  7. Monitor and analyze incident, provide timely resolution;
  8. Debug Oracle PL/SQL program to investigate and fix defects;
  9. Provide database space calculations for the supported database environments;
  10. Perform reference data administration as required;
  11. Plan and co-ordinate implementation with developers, UNIX and .NET application support and other Data Management staff;
  12. Design and write data loading and/or conversion scripts/stored procedures;
  13. Build and test database backup/recovery scripts;
  14. Build and test database automation scripts;
  15. Deliver detailed system design documents and any other supporting documentation conforming to Ministry standards;
  16. Perform database administration, including patching/upgrade, monitoring, performance tuning, partitioning, capacity planning, OEM upgrade/enhancement, achieving, etc.;
  17. Document and resolve any database problems/issues;
  18. Provide effective knowledge transfer to Ministry staff at all stages of this assignment.

Skill Set Requirements:

  1. Expert Oracle and Microsoft SQL Database administration experience;
  2. Expert experience with planning, configuring, maintenance, administration, performance tuning of Microsoft Azure SQL database and Synapse database;
  3. Demonstrated experience with DACPAC;
  4. Extensive expert experience in designing and developing complex Oracle PL/SQL programs;
  5. Expert experience in Oracle PL/SQL performance tuning;
  6. Experience with Oracle database features supporting PL/SQL development;
  7. Demonstrated experience participating in large scale complex software solution development;
  8. Experience with Azure build automation using Ansible, Terraform, Packer and VSTS;
  9. Expert experience with git for source code version control, including branching, merging and pull requests;
  10. Experience with Microsoft Azure technologies, including storage account, file share, Azure key vault, Azure portal, Azure monitoring tools;
  11. Experience with CI/CD release pipeline.

Experience and Skill Set Requirements

Oracle and Microsoft SQL Database - 50%

  1. Expert Oracle and Microsoft SQL Database administration experience;
  2. Expert experience with planning, configuring, maintenance, administration, performance tuning of Microsoft Azure SQL database and Synapse database;
  3. Demonstrated experience with DACPAC;

Oracle PL/SQL Development – 30%

  1. Extensive expert experience in designing and developing complex Oracle PL/SQL programs;
  2. Expert experience in Oracle PL/SQL performance tuning;
  3. Experience with Oracle database features supporting PL/SQL development;
  4. Demonstrated experience participating in large scale complex software solution development;

Azure Technologies- 20%

  1. Experience with Azure build automation using Ansible, Terraform, Packer and VSTS;
  2. Expert experience with git for source code version control, including branching, merging and pull requests;
  3. Experience with Microsoft Azure technologies, including storage account, file share, Azure key vault, Azure portal, Azure monitoring tools;
  4. Experience with CI/CD release pipeline.
Get a free, confidential resume review.
Select file or drag and drop it
Avatar
Free online coaching
Improve your chances of getting that interview invitation!
Be the first to explore new Database Administrator - Senior (SQL) jobs in Old Toronto